The Reconstruction Amendments: Promise and Challenge

This chapter explores the historical complexities surrounding the Emancipation Proclamation and the Reconstruction Amendments, stressing the significant role of Black elected officials in their passage. It examines the limitations of these amendments in providing actual civil rights to African Americans, juxtaposed with the waning support for their enforcement from northern constituents. Additionally, the chapter highlights the impact of Supreme Court interpretations on the real-world applications of the 13th, 14th, and 15th Amendments.
